What Does Brent Bookwalter Eat for Recovery

June 5, 2017

On June 5, 2017, Stage 2 of the Critérium du Dauphiné took riders 171 km (106 miles) from Saint-Chamond to Arlanc. A couple of hours after the finish, I chatted with Brent to find out what he eats and drinks for recovery from a long stage. Here’s what he had to say:

Omelette & Rice Bowl

Today I burned about 3,700 calories beginning with the neutral zone through the end of the stage. After a stage like this, I immediately drink some diluted fruit juice and a natural soda for some fluid and sugar. Then I eat some fruit and more solid food like a rice bowl.

After this particular stage, Brent was eating a omelette & rice bowl with a little chicken, some parmesan cheese and salt. This is a good mix of proteins, carbs and flavor…more tasty than recovery powder any day (in my opinion).
